Western Uranium & Vanadium to Acquire Uranium Claims

WUC · Price

Executive Summary

  • Western Uranium & Vanadium Corp. entered into a definitive agreement to acquire unpatented mineral lode claims covering ~240 acres in Montrose County, Colorado for US$250,000, giving the company a 50% ownership interest in the drilled‑out deposit.
  • The transaction is expected to close in October 2025 pending due diligence; the property is within <10 miles of the planned Mustang Mineral Processing Plant, enhancing logistical value.
  • Western has also staked an additional 500 acres of surrounding claims, expanding its exploration footprint and potential resource base.

Key Details

  • Purchase Price: US$250,000 for the Claims.
  • Ownership Structure Post‑Acquisition: 50% interest in the deposit for Western; remaining 50% held by original partner (potential related‑party transaction).
  • Closing Timeline: Anticipated October 2025, subject to satisfactory due diligence.
  • Location & Logistics: Property sits on BLM land in Montrose County, Colorado; haul distance <10 miles to the proposed Mustang Mineral Processing Plant site.
  • Historical Context: Claims originally part of a 1996 acquisition by two private partners; one partner’s interest was previously acquired by CEO George Glasier from an estate in 2013.
  • Future Related‑Party Transaction: The remaining original partner has indicated willingness to sell his interest to Western on “appropriate terms,” which would be treated as a related‑party transaction under MI 61‑101.
  • Exploration Expansion: Additional 500 acres of mining claims staked around the Property, offering significant exploration potential.
  • Technical Report Note: An older (1980) Thamm ore reserve calculation exists but is not current or public and will not be relied upon for disclosure.
